    Unlocking Children’s Potential: The Innovative Reggio Emilia Approach in Education

    The Reggio Emilia approach is an innovative educational philosophy that originated in the town of Reggio Emilia, Italy. Founded by educator Loris Malaguzzi after World War II, this approach emphasizes a child-centered and experiential learning environment.
